Transaction f4ccbc9511b20035e216ccad25b8dc0aaa84f3bbd8820490d878a057dc29ea2e
1 Input
1 Output
-
f4ccbc9511b20035e216ccad25b8dc0aaa84f3bbd8820490d878a057dc29ea2e:0
- value
- 32965841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 030c591ae86c6e35a4b0e3cf58616e3f9bbb4fe2 OP_EQUAL
- address
- 31y8k5UYTbLAoKSUVXoaDdeoMNWabicw5J